Job Description
TWG Group are recruiting a Staffing Coordinator to work in our established hospitality and events team to deliver exceptional staff to our hospitality clients, festivals and other large-scale events around the region.

The Staffing Coordinator will be responsible for managing the provision of staff for one of our busy operational divisions, managing our dedicated team of temporary workers on a day to day basis.

The successful Staffing Coordinator will be closely integrated with our central office team in Bristol and our Departmental Managers.Day to day Staffing Coordinator duties include:Engagement of staff to keep all candidates aware and interested in upcoming events.
Working with the wider TWG team to ensure that all resource is maximised at all times.
Acting as an on-site Liaison at certain events, assisting our Staffing Managers, while acting as the focal point in between our staff and clients (on a duty basis, with quality of life assured).
Manage bookings, relationships and expectations with our team and clients.

Requirements:

Great time management skills.
IT literacy.
Some experience of either working in the staffing or working as a temporary worker for an agency or staffing business is preferred, but not essential. As a Staffing Coordinator, you will receive dedicated training and support from our operations and HR teams.
UK driving license.

Benefits:

Flexible working week, subject to business needs.
Employer contributions towards training and development.
A positive working environment within a small, progressive business.
Unlimited Annual Leave (subject to approval).
Employee well-being initiatives.
